The common misconception is that longer context = larger attention It turns out, these models have fixed attention on every run. The moment you need to hope across context, the quality degrades quickly! Google has a great long context video on this x.com/SudoHamza/stat…
AI coding agents hit a wall when codebases get massive. Even with 2M token context windows, a 10M line codebase needs 100M tokens. The real bottleneck isn't just ingesting code - it's getting models to actually pay attention to all that context effectively.
